Important Considerations When Messaging +277 Numbers
So, you're ready to chat with folks using +277 numbers? Awesome! But before you dive in, let's talk about some important things to keep in mind. First off, be mindful of time zones. South Africa Standard Time (SAST) is GMT+2. So, if you're connecting from a different part of the world, be aware of the time difference. This helps avoid late-night messages or missed calls. Next up: data costs. International calls and messages can incur charges. Check with your mobile carrier about rates, or make sure you're connected to Wi-Fi. This ensures you avoid any nasty surprises on your phone bill. Finally, respect cultural norms. South Africa is a diverse country, so be polite and courteous in your conversations. It's always a good idea to introduce yourself and be aware of potential language barriers. This will vary depending on the people you are communicating with. Also, be patient with responses. People might be busy, or their internet connection might be spotty. Now, you are good to go! Taking these steps can ensure your WhatsApp communication is seamless and enjoyable, regardless of where you are in the world.

Security and Privacy Tips for +277 WhatsApp Users
Alright, let's talk about keeping your chats safe and private when you're connecting with +277 numbers on WhatsApp. First off, always enable two-factor authentication. This adds an extra layer of security, making it harder for anyone to hack your account. Go into your WhatsApp settings, select "Account", then "Two-step verification", and follow the prompts. Another important tip: be careful about sharing personal information, like your location, bank details, or home address, with people you don't know or trust. Scammers sometimes try to trick people into giving away sensitive information. Use WhatsApp's privacy settings to control who can see your profile information, like your profile picture, last seen, and status. It helps to only share these details with your contacts. Be cautious when clicking on links. Scammers often send malicious links designed to steal your information. Be suspicious of any unexpected links, and avoid clicking on them. Also, use end-to-end encryption. WhatsApp uses this feature by default, which means your messages are only readable by you and the person you're chatting with. Make sure your WhatsApp app is updated. WhatsApp regularly releases updates to fix security vulnerabilities and bugs, so keep your app up-to-date. Taking these security steps can help create a safe and private WhatsApp experience when you are chatting with +277 numbers.
Protecting Yourself from Scams
Scams are, unfortunately, a reality in the digital world, and it's essential to know how to protect yourself. Be wary of unsolicited messages, especially those promising money, prizes, or too-good-to-be-true deals. Scammers often use these tactics to lure people in. Always verify the sender. If you receive a message from an unknown number or a number you're not expecting, take a moment to confirm the person's identity before responding. Never share sensitive information, such as passwords, bank details, or credit card numbers, with anyone via WhatsApp, or any other messaging service. Legitimate companies will never ask for such information via text. Always report suspicious activity. If you think you've been targeted by a scammer, report the account to WhatsApp immediately. You can do this within the app by blocking the number and selecting "Report". Also, don't be pressured. Scammers often create a sense of urgency to get you to act quickly. Take your time, think critically, and never feel rushed into making a decision. Keep your personal information secure. Don't share too much personal information on your profile or in your chats. The less information you share, the harder it is for scammers to target you. Using these tips will help you stay safe and enjoy your conversations on WhatsApp.
